Navigation
A robot should be able to navigate your home without getting stuck or crashing into objects like metal screws, loose pet hair, or sand. In our tests the tracking device is used to track the robot through an entire lab. It then analyzes its surroundings. We also examine the extent to which it can avoid obstacles, including power cords, furniture legs, and pet waste.
The most advanced robots can create multiple floors and recognize landmarks like windows and doors. The most advanced robots like the Roborock S8 Pro Ultra have a dual sensor navigation system, which uses a LIDAR to map out a room and a structured-light camera mounted on the front to detect objects in real-time. This allows the S8 to avoid common obstacles like furniture legs and power cords and can store up to four different floor maps within its internal memory.
Cheaper models don’t come with this kind of detection and rely on bump sensors, which aren’t as accurate. Apps
Robot vacuums are similar to upright models, and it takes a lot of tech to get them up and running at speed. The result is a mature market that is brimming with options. But even the top models still require some interaction with their users – particularly when it comes to scheduling cleanings as well as establishing a home floor plan, and setting up virtual barriers.
Consider a model with its own app that can identify the layout of your house and save these settings for later use. This will let the vacuum begin where it left off in subsequent runs, instead of having to restart the mapping process each time.
It’s important to look out for a vacuum that comes with zones or spot cleaning options. You can instruct the vacuum cleaner to focus on an area, like under the table after a huge family meal. You can usually choose to do this using the app or by voice commands.
Avoidance of objects is a different option that is available on several models. It allows the robot to observe something in its path, such as shoes, a crate of dog toys or a crate filled with dog toys, and guide itself around it. This will keep it from crashing into things that could damage its sensors or cause jams.
This feature is available on a few of the more expensive models we test. They rely on bump sensor technology to do this however they weren’t always able to stay clear of things I tested at home.
Pet Hair
Find an upright vacuum cleaner specifically designed to collect pet hair. The best models will have a high suction, a brush which stops tangling, and an automatic emptying mechanism. Some models are able to detect levels of dirt and alter the level of cleaning. They can also detect objects that aren’t part of your home’s flooring, such as furniture, toys, food bowls cords, and so on.
Some robot vacuums include additional pet-friendly features. They include a water dispenser which is used to mop floors, and a HEPA filtration system that reduces allergens such as pet dust. They could also provide an operation that is quieter, which can reduce the amount of noise generated during cleaning sessions.
Robot vacuums that have mapping capabilities are a great option for pet owners. They’re designed to assess your home and devise an attack plan based on the arrangement of each room and obstacles. For example, the Shark Matrix Plus 2-in-1 Robot Vacuum is a smart vacuum with an impressive capability to map a room and navigate around furniture and other obstacles using gyroscope and accelerometer smart sensors which work in tandem to understand the layout of your space.
Other models that are more advanced allow you to create no-go zones, which are areas that the robot is meant to stay clear of, such as fragile items or pet feeding spots. You can adjust these settings through an app. This feature is particularly useful for a busy household, as it allows you to plan your cleaning schedule and adjust settings without having to be in the same room with the vacuum. Another feature that is extremely useful is spot cleaning which gives you the option to direct the vacuum to clean a particular area that is filthy or full of pet hair.
